Essential Considerations for Selecting a Compact Child’s Bed

This section provides focused advice to ensure a suitable selection, promoting both child safety and parental peace of mind.

Tip 1: Prioritize Safety Standards: Always verify compliance with relevant safety certifications, such as those from ASTM International or similar governing bodies. This confirms the product has undergone rigorous testing to minimize hazards.

Tip 2: Assess Material Composition: Scrutinize the materials used in both the frame and the cushioned surface. Opt for non-toxic finishes and breathable fabrics to reduce the risk of allergic reactions or chemical exposure.

Tip 3: Evaluate Mattress Firmness: The sleeping surface should be firm, not soft. A firm surface reduces the risk of Sudden Infant Death Syndrome (SIDS) by preventing the child from sinking into the mattress.

Tip 4: Check for Proper Fit: Ensure the cushioned surface fits snugly within the frame, leaving no gaps where a child’s limb could become trapped. Adherence to recommended size specifications is critical.

Tip 5: Inspect for Stability: Before purchase, rigorously test the bed’s stability. It should stand firmly on the floor without wobbling or tipping, even with applied pressure.

Tip 6: Consider Portability and Storage: If mobility is required, select a lightweight, foldable model. These facilitate easy transport and storage when not in use.

Tip 7: Review Assembly Instructions: Scrutinize the assembly instructions for clarity and completeness. A straightforward assembly process indicates a well-designed product.

By carefully considering these recommendations, the selection of this product becomes a more informed and safer process, ensuring the well-being of the child.

2. Materials

2. Materials, Twin

The selection of materials in a small child’s bed and its associated cushioned surface directly impacts safety, durability, and the overall health of the infant or toddler. Careful consideration must be given to the composition of each component to mitigate potential risks and ensure longevity.

  • Frame Construction Materials

    The frame, typically constructed from wood (e.g., solid wood, plywood, engineered wood) or metal (e.g., steel, aluminum), provides the structural support. Solid wood offers durability and aesthetic appeal but can be heavier and more expensive. Plywood and engineered wood provide cost-effective alternatives, but must adhere to strict formaldehyde emission standards to prevent respiratory issues. Metal frames offer strength and lightness but require careful finishing to eliminate sharp edges and prevent corrosion. The choice of material dictates the unit’s stability and lifespan.

  • Mattress Core Materials

    The mattress core, providing the primary support and cushioning, is often composed of foam (e.g., polyurethane, memory foam) or innerspring coils. Polyurethane foam is lightweight and inexpensive but can lack durability and breathability. Memory foam contours to the body but can retain heat. Innerspring coils offer support and airflow but may be heavier and pot
    entially pose a risk if springs become exposed. Natural materials such as latex or coconut coir offer hypoallergenic and breathable alternatives but come at a higher cost. Core material greatly impacts comfort and breathability.

  • Fabric Covering Materials

    The fabric covering the mattress and potentially the frame must be durable, easy to clean, and non-irritating to sensitive skin. Common options include cotton, polyester, and blends thereof. Organic cotton minimizes exposure to pesticides and chemicals. Polyester offers stain resistance and durability but may lack breathability. Vinyl, while waterproof and easy to clean, can contain phthalates and other potentially harmful chemicals. Fabric should be free from allergenic and toxic substances.

  • Finish and Coating Materials

    Paints, stains, and coatings applied to the frame require careful scrutiny due to potential toxicity. Lead-based paints are strictly prohibited, but volatile organic compounds (VOCs) in other finishes can pose respiratory hazards. Water-based finishes and low-VOC options are preferred. Powder coatings offer a durable, solvent-free alternative for metal frames. Material toxicity must be minimized by considering safe alternatives.

These material facets are inextricably linked to the overall safety and performance of the small bed and cushioned surface. Neglecting to assess material composition exposes the infant to unnecessary risks and potentially compromises the long-term value of the product. Prioritizing safe, durable, and non-toxic materials is paramount.

3. Safety Standards

3. Safety Standards, Twin

Safety standards are integral to the design, manufacture, and sale of small beds and cushioned surfaces intended for infants and toddlers. The correlation between adherence to these standards and the well-being of the child is direct; non-compliance increases the risk of injury or even fatality. These standards address a range of potential hazards, including structural integrity, flammability, and the presence of toxic substances. For instance, mandatory rail height requirements prevent infants from climbing out and falling, while restrictions on lead content in paint minimize the risk of poisoning. Independent testing and certification by organizations like ASTM International provide assurance that a particular product meets these established benchmarks.

The repercussions of neglecting safety standards are evident in numerous documented cases. Products failing to meet structural requirements have collapsed, leading to injuries. Mattresses not adhering to flammability regulations have contributed to the rapid spread of fires. The presence of prohibited chemicals in materials has resulted in allergic reactions and other adverse health effects. Conversely, strict enforcement of safety standards has demonstrably reduced the incidence of such incidents, highlighting their protective effect. The practical application of this understanding guides consumers towards making informed purchasing decisions, favoring certified products over those lacking verifiable safety credentials. Moreover, it underscores the responsibility of manufacturers to prioritize safety over cost considerations.

In summary, safety standards are not merely regulatory hurdles but are essential safeguards that directly impact child safety. The understanding of their importance, and the ability to identify compliant products, is critical for parents and caregivers. While challenges exist in ensuring consistent global enforcement and staying abreast of evolving safety guidelines, the unwavering commitment to these standards remains paramount. The effectiveness of these standards is contingent upon collective responsibility among manufacturers, regulators, and consumers.

4. Mattress Firmness

4. Mattress Firmness, Twin

Mattress firmness is a critical safety and developmental element directly associated with a small child’s bed and its included sleeping surface. A properly firm mattress is not a comfort preference; it is a necessary preventative measure against Sudden Infant Death Syndrome (SIDS). The sleeping surface must provide adequate resistance to prevent the infant from sinking into it, which could obstruct airways and compromise breathing. A mattress that is too soft presents a suffocation hazard. Furthermore, appropriate firmness supports proper spinal development, crucial for a child’s growth. These factors underscore mattress firmness as a non-negotiable element of a safe sleeping environment, thereby making it important for small beds. For example, regulations often dictate minimum firmness levels for baby products to decrease incidents of SIDS.

Testing mattress firmness involves specialized equipment used by manufacturers to ensure compliance with safety standards. However, consumers can perform a simple manual check by pressing firmly on the mattress surface. The surface should rebound quickly and not leave a deep impression. Parents need to actively check mattress firmness regularly, as mattresses can soften over time with usage. The firmness levels must also correspond to the manufacturer’s safety guidelines for the particular small bed model. Ignoring these parameters creates unnecessary risk.

To reiterate, mattress firmness in a small child’s bed is fundamentally linked to infant safety. While comfort is a consideration in older children’s beds, it must never supersede the paramount need for a firm, supportive surface to prevent suffocation and promote healthy physical development. Ongoing monitoring of mattress firmness is a parental responsibility, contributing to a safe and healthy sleep environment.

6. Maintenance

6. Maintenance, Twin

Sustained maintenance of a small bed and its accompanying cushioned surface is not merely an aesthetic consideration; it constitutes a critical factor in ensuring both the safety and longevity of the product. Neglecting routine maintenance can compromise structural integrity, foster unsanitary conditions, and invalidate warranty coverage, thereby increasing risks to the child and diminishing the product’s lifespan.

  • Regular Cleaning of Mattress and Frame

    Routine cleaning removes accumulated dust, dirt, and allergens, preventing the growth of mold and bacteria that can pose health risks to the child. Vacuuming the mattress and wiping down the frame with a non-toxic cleaner should be performed regularly. Stains and spills require immediate attention to prevent permanent damage and bacterial growth. Inadequate cleaning can lead to respiratory issues and skin irritation.

  • Hardware Inspection and Tightening

    Periodic inspection of screws, bolts, and other hardware is essential for maintaining structural stability. Loose hardware can compromise the integrity of the frame, increasing the risk of collapse or injury. Tightening loose components ensures that the bed remains stable and secure. Neglecting this aspect of maintenance can lead to catastrophic failures.

  • Mattress Rotation and Flipping

    Rotating and flipping the mattress, if applicable, promotes even wear and prevents the formation of depressions that can compromise comfort and support. This practice extends the lifespan of the mattress and ensures consistent firmness across the sleeping surface. Uneven wear can lead to discomfort and potential spinal alignment issues.

  • Fabric Care and Replacement

    Regular laundering of fabric components, such as mattress covers and sheets, is essential for maintaining hygiene. Damaged or worn fabrics should be promptly replaced to prevent exposure to potentially harmful materials and maintain the integrity of the sleeping surface. Compromised fabric can harbor bacteria and allergens.

Frequently Asked Questions

This section addresses common inquiries regarding the safe and effective use of a small bed designed for infants and toddlers.

Question 1: What are the key safety standards to verify when purchasing a small bed and its included mattress?

Prioritize products certified by recognized organizations such as ASTM International. Verify compliance with standards pertaining to structural integrity, flammability, and the absence of toxic substances. Regulatory compliance ensures the product has undergone rigorous testing to minimize potential hazards.

Question 2: How frequently should the mattress be cleaned, and what cleaning methods are recommended?

The mattress should be vacuumed at least monthly to remove dust and allergens. Stains and spills should be addressed immediately using a mild, non-toxic cleaner. Harsh chemicals should be avoided as they may damage the mattress or pose a risk to the child.

Question 3: What is the recommended firmness level for the mattress, and how can it be assessed?

The mattress must be firm enough to prevent the child from sinking into it, thereby reducing the risk of suffocation. A simple test involves pressing firmly on the surface; the mattress should rebound quickly and not leave a deep impression. Compliance with established firmness guidelines is paramount.

Question 4: What are the potential risks associated with using a used or second-hand compact bed and mattress?

Used beds and mattresses may exhibit structural damage, harbor hidden allergens or bacteria, and lack compliance with current safety standards. The history of the product is often unknown, making it difficult to assess potential risks. Purchasing new items is recommended to ensure safety and compliance.

Question 5: How often should hardware components, such as screws and bolts, be inspected and tightened?

Hardware should be inspected and tightened at least every three months, or more frequently if any looseness is detected. Loose hardware can compromise the structural integrity of the bed, increasing the risk of collapse or injury.

Question 6: What are the guidelines for disposing of a small bed and mattress that are no longer in use?

Consult local recycling programs for options related to mattress and furniture disposal. Some components may be recyclable. If disposal is necessary, dismantling the bed and mattress can reduce landfill volume. Compliance with local waste management regulations is essential.
